Form and Effectiveness of Shelf Registration Statement. The Company shall use its reasonable best efforts to cause any Shelf Registration Statement filed pursuant to this Section 3 to be declared effective under the Securities Act as promptly as practicable after the filing thereof. Subject to Section 4(d), the Company shall be required to maintain the effectiveness pursuant to Rule 415 of any Shelf Registration Statement filed pursuant to this Section 3 until the earlier of the date on which all securities that constituted Registrable Securities when initially included in such Shelf Registration Statement have actually been sold pursuant to such Shelf Registration Statement or otherwise no longer constitute Registrable Securities; provided, however, that the Company shall not be required to maintain the effectiveness of any Registration Statement filed pursuant to this Section 3 after the sixth anniversary of the effective date of the Company’s registration statement on Form S-1 relating to the IPO. Any Shelf Registration Statement filed pursuant to this Section 3 shall include a “plan of distribution” section approved by the Stockholders and shall be on Form S-3 or any successor form (and shall be on Form S-3ASR or any successor form that becomes effective upon filing with the SEC if the Company is then eligible to use such form); provided, however, that in the event that Form S-3 is not available to the Company for any registration of the resale of the Registrable Securities under this Section 3, the Company shall (i) register the resale of such Registrable Securities on Form S-1 or another appropriate form reasonably acceptable to the Stockholders and (ii) undertake to register such Registrable Securities on Form S-3 (by post-effective amendment to the existing Shelf Registration Statement or otherwise) as soon as such form is available; provided that the Company shall maintain the effectiveness of the Registration Statement then in effect until such time as a Registration Statement on Form S-3 covering such Registrable Securities has been declared effective by the SEC. The Company shall use its reasonable best efforts to become and remain eligible to use Form S-3 for registration of the Registrable Securities pursuant to Rule 415 at all times on and after the first anniversary of the effective date of the Company’s registration statement on Form S-1 relating to the IPO until the earlier of (i) the date upon which there ceases to be outstanding any Registrable Securities or (ii) the fourth anniversary of the IPO.
